Classic French Ham Terrine with Parsley & Garlic🌿
This Burgundian-style ham terrine combines tender cubes of ham with fresh parsley and garlic, all in a savory white wine gelatin. A true French delicacy, perfect for an appetizer or charcuterie board!
Ingredients
• 1 lb (450 g) cooked ham, cubed
• 4 gelatin leaves (or 2½ tsp powdered gelatin)
• ½ cup (75 g) fresh parsley, chopped
• 2 cloves garlic, minced
• ½ cup (120 ml) white wine
• 1 cup (240 ml) chicken stock
• Salt & pepper, to taste
